Permit Requirements in Coos Bay

Know when you need a permit to ensure your project is legal and safe

General Rules

Roofing permits are typically required in Coos Bay for work that affects structural integrity, waterproofing, or safety.

They verify compliance with Oregon building codes adapted for coastal conditions.

When Permits Are Required

Permits often needed for:

  • Full roof replacements or overlays
  • New installations on residential or commercial buildings
  • Repairs removing more than a small portion of existing roofing
  • Any structural modifications

Double-check with local authorities.

Common Exemptions

Common exemptions include:

  • Minor repairs like replacing a few shingles
  • Patching small areas without structural work

Even exempt work should meet code standards.

Permit Process

1

1. Gather Documents

Collect site plans, roofing specs, contractor license, and property details. Include structural calculations if needed.

2

2. Submit Application

File with the Coos Bay building department, often online or in person. Pay any applicable fees.

3

3. Review & Approval

Officials review for code compliance. Respond to any requests for revisions.

4

4. Inspections

Schedule inspections during and after work, like underlayment and final covering.

Special Considerations

HOA Rules

HOA Approval: Coos Bay HOAs may require prior approval for roofing materials, colors, or styles.

Submit plans to your HOA board alongside city permits.

Zoning

Zoning Compliance: Verify roof height, materials fit your zone, especially commercial near residential.

Consult zoning maps.

Historic Properties

Historic Districts: Properties in Coos Bay's historic zones often need extra review.

Check for preservation guidelines on visible changes.

Permit & Compliance FAQs

Do I need a permit for a simple roof repair in Coos Bay?

Minor repairs are often exempt, like fixing a few shingles. Larger jobs usually require one. Call the building department to confirm.

What roofing work always needs a permit?

Full replacements, new roofs, and structural repairs typically do. Commercial roofs have stricter rules. Always verify locally.

How long does the permit process take in Coos Bay?

Processing varies based on project complexity. Submit complete plans to speed it up. Check with officials for estimates.

Can I do roofing work without a permit?

Not recommended—fines, insurance voids, or failed inspections possible. Permits protect your investment.

Do HOAs require roofing permits?

HOAs have their own rules, often beyond city permits. Get written HOA approval first.

What if my roof is in a historic area?

Extra approvals likely needed. Coos Bay historic review preserves character—use compatible materials.
